Not just was EN 409 the aircraft Martindale had his accident in, it had been used for high speed testing since late 1943, before finally being lost at the end of April 1944.

The figures I have seen show it reaching mach 0.89 when being piloted by sq/ldr Tobin in late 43/early 44.

In contrast, US trials of a P-51:

"In July 1944 Wright Field test pilots explored the high speed dive characteristics of a Merlin powered Mustang. A series of dive tests were made starting from about 35,000 ft. in a test airplane equipped with a mach meter. The idea was to explore the effects of compressibility such as buffeting, vibration, control force changes, and so on. Initial dives showed the onset of the problem to occur at just under mach .75. Additional dives were made, usiung three test pilots, which carried the aircraft sucessively to mach .77, then .79, and up to mach .81, and finally to mach .83 (605 mph) As the dive mach number was increased the compressibility effects became more violent, but the aircraft wsa still controllable, and it was possible to fly it out of the problem when desired, at mach .83 the shaking and buffeting of the aircraft was so strong that it was decided to explore no further. The airplane had suffered considerable structural damage and was written off." (America's Hundred Thousand)

and:

Flight Research Branch, tests of P-51D:

"The airplane has been dived to a maximum mach number of 0.85, and on several occasions to 0.84. In each case the pilots reported the vibration became extremely heavy beyond 0.80. In each dive to 0.84 or above the vibration becames sosevere that the airplane was damaged. The leading edge skin of a wing flap was buckled between rivets, a coolant line cracked and hydraulic line broken due to vibration on various dives to 0.84 and above. "

No one should be surprised. Here is something you'll never find in Rolls- Royce press releases:

In May 1943 (long before Packard-powered Spitfire XVIs were in service), RAF Fighter Command informed the USAAF that on average the Allison engine lasted about three times longer than Merlins in-between bearing failures. They noted the V-1710-39 was routinely overboosted to 72" Hg manifold pressure for up to twenty minutes at a time without damaging the engine. They said that the Allison could get them home even when the bearings were ruined, which is more than they could say for the Merlin. They also told the USAAF that the Merlin did not run efficiently below 1600 rpm and the higher fuel consumption made that engine an undesirable alternative for Tac/R missions. Finally the RAF recommended that the automatic boost controls should be removed from all P-51 airplanes.

With thousands of engagements over the skies of Europe, a few cases of misidentifiation matters little. But if you insist on playing that game, here here are a few others:

23rd April 1943
Spitfire XII EN601 of No. 41 Sqn was on a shipping recce to Dieppe when shot down by JG26 but it was claimed as an RAF Mustang I. The South African pilot F/Lt T. R. Poynton was killed.

24th February 1944
Lt. Waldemar Radener of JG 26 claimed to have shot down a P-47 SE of Bonn. But there were no P-47s in the area at the time, and a German researcher discovered his victim was a P-51 flown by Don Rice of the 357th FG, who had shot down Gerhard Loschinski just moments earlier.

15th June 1944
Luftwaffe pilots of JG 2 claimed to have shot down four RAF Mustangs but the only RAF air-to-air combat losses listed this day were three Spitfires from No. 421 (RCAF) Squadron.

29th December 1944
An Fw 190D-9 of JG26 was shot down in error by a Bf 109, probably from JG27. Shit happens.

29th December 1944
In his combat report this day, Fritz Ungar of JG 54 misidentified No. 56 Squadron RAF Tempests as P-47 Thunderbolts.

22nd February 1945
Heinz Gehrke of JG 26 reported he was shot down by a Spitfire near Plantleunne, but his own official casualty report credits his downing to a Tempest at 1745 hrs. This matches the after action report of D.C. Fairbanks (an American) who flew RAF Tempests with No. 274 Squadron. Spitfires, Tempests and Thunderbolts had similar elliptical wing planform shapes so occasionally there was an ID problem.

Found some relevant comments from LeRoy Gover, who piloted Spitfires with 66 and 133 Squadrons, RAF and later flew Thunderbolts with the 336th Fighter Squadron, USAAF....

" February 21st, 1943 - My P-47 is being painted white on the nose and tail today, so those bastards won't shoot at us. About four of us have been shot at now by Spits, Typhoons and [British] ground defenses because they think we look like FW-190s. I hope it works, because we have enough trouble with the Jerries having to worry about our own guys.

March 9th, 1943 - We were fired on by our own coast guns [British] on the way home. I guess the white stripes don't work very well "

AIR 2/7498 - 95A (British archives reference) has correspondence from Air Marshall Tedder, commander RAF forces in the Middle East, asking for more P-40Fs (Packard Merlin engined) rather than P-40Ks (Allison engined), both because of the better performance of the Merlin engined variant, and because they suffered less bearing failures than the Allison engined aircraft.

The records also show lower serviceability rates for the Allison engined P-40 variants in North Africa than for the Hurricanes serving there.

Spitfire XVIs served in fairly small numbers, becoming involved very late in the war.

The information I have seen is that the RAF had to abandon the use of 100/150 fuel, which allowed 25 lbs boost in Merlins, in their Spit XVIs because it was causing problems with the Packard engines.

Quote:
And it is not clear if any of these Mk XVIs had the original Merlin 266 installed. Possibly all nine of them had Rolls-Royce replacement engines when they were lost.
Possibly the other 162 Spitfires had replacement Packard engines when they were lost?

The truth is, the types weren't usually mixed and matched, because different spares and tools were required, which would make servicing a nightmare.

There's a good reason why they gave a different model number to the Spitfire XVI (which was a Spitfire IX, but with the Packard built engine). It wouldn't make much sense to create a new model, then go and mix the engines up afterwards.

Spitifre XVIs saw some extensive service since late 1944 and comments about them were varied. Complaints about quality, similar to those concerning CBAF Spits back in 1940, were mixed with appreciation in those units, that had a mix of rather clapped Mk IXs dating back to 1942!
A mix of variants in one Squadron was theoretically possible and I think differencies were minor for a qualified groundservice, the key was doubtless spares supply and rationalisation of spares stock within a unit.
I have to say that I never saw any complaints concerning Packards in Mustangs used to chase V1s but that they worked quite rough. Perhaps no direct comparison to RR Merlins there?
